μTorrent

Da Wikipedia, l'enciclopedia libera.
Vai alla navigazione Vai alla ricerca
µTorrent
software
Logo
Logo
GenereClient BitTorrent
SviluppatoreLudvig Strigeus e BitTorrent, Inc.
Data prima versione18 settembre 2005
Ultima versione
  • 1.8.7.45548 (30 gennaio 2020)
  • 3.6.0.47006 (11 gennaio 2024)
  • 8.2.2 (21 marzo 2024)
Sistema operativo
LinguaggioC++
Licenzalicenza proprietaria
(licenza non libera)
Sito webwww.utorrent.com/

µTorrent è un client BitTorrent closed source in C++ per Microsoft Windows, Linux, Android e macOS, sviluppato da BitTorrent, Inc. Il nome μTorrent sottolinea la piccola dimensione del client, e infatti la lettera greca μ corrisponde a "micro" nel sistema internazionale di unità di misura.

µTorrent ha generato controversie nel 2015, quando molti utenti accettarono inconsapevolmente le opzioni di installazione predefinite, che prevedevano l'installazione di un miner di criptomonete. Il miner è stato rimosso nelle versioni successive, ma la reputazione di µTorrent è stata irreparabilmente danneggiata.

Nonostante alcuni utenti preferiscano alternative open-source come Deluge o qBittorrent, uTorrent è ancora il client più popolare, con il 68,6% di share nel 2020.[1]

Il programma è in sviluppo attivo fin dalla sua prima versione, rilasciata nel 2005.

Storia[modifica | modifica wikitesto]

Sviluppo originario[modifica | modifica wikitesto]

Scontento dagli altri client BitTorrent per la loro inefficienza, Serge Paquet suggerì a Ludvig Strigeus di crearne uno leggero e funzionale. Strigeus cominciò a lavorare su μTorrent per circa un mese nell'ultima parte del 2004, durante il suo tempo libero e dopo il lavoro. Successivamente prese una pausa di un anno, e ricominciò il 15 Settembre 2005. Tre giorni dopo, la prima versione pubblica (beta 1.1) fu rilasciata come freeware.

PeerFactor SARL[modifica | modifica wikitesto]

Il 4 Marzo 2006, PeerFactor SARL annunciò di aver siglato un contratto valido 6 mesi con Strigues per la creazione di "nuovi tipi di distribuzioni contenuti su internet".[2]

Il fatto che PeerFactor SARL fosse formata dagli ex-dipendenti di una sussidiaria di Retspan, un'associazione anti-pirateria, fece nascere varie teorie speculative secondo le quali μTorrent sarebbe stato modificato per spiare sugli utenti.[3] Ad oggi, non è però stata trovata alcuna prova.

Acquisizione di BitTorrent Inc.[modifica | modifica wikitesto]

Nel dicembre 2006 µTorrent è stato comprato dalla BitTorrent Inc. fondata da Bram Cohen (padre del protocollo BitTorrent), Cohen ha utilizzato i finanziamenti provenienti da alcune delle maggiori venture capital americane per finanziare l'operazione, il cui costo è stato di circa 20 milioni di dollari.

Il codice di µTorrent è stato in parte integrato nel client BitTorrent ufficiale; l'acquisizione è stata fatta anche per fidelizzare i numerosi utenti che utilizzano µTorrent, anche se la comunità µTorrent non ha accolto con favore la notizia.

Panoramica[modifica | modifica wikitesto]

µTorrent è un programma P2P di file-sharing freeware completamente compatibile con BitTorrent, uno dei più popolari protocolli P2P utilizzato per la diffusione di grandi file ad alta velocità.

Supporta le seguenti caratteristiche:

  • gestione download simultanei
  • link magnet
  • supporto BitTorrent "trackerless", utilizzando una tabella di hash distribuita (Distributed hash table o DHT) compatibile con il client originale e BitComet
  • supporto UPnP per ogni versione di Windows
  • supporto tracker HTTPS
  • protocollo di criptazione
  • scambio di peer (PEX)
  • sistema intelligente disk cache
  • supporto RSS
  • test per settaggio valori ottimali di download/upload per la propria connessione
  • ricerca interna di file torrent attraverso i migliori siti di indicizzazione
  • supporto per ogni tipologia di proxy
  • tradotto in 67 lingue

Leggerezza

µTorrent è costituito da un singolo eseguibile compresso, installato al primo avvio. La grandezza dell'eseguibile è molto ridotta poiché µTorrent evita di usare molte librerie, come quella standard C++ e grazie all'uso di UPX.

Versioni di µTorrent fino alla 1.8.5 build 17091[4] possono usare a partire da 14MB di RAM, su un processore 486 e Windows 95.[5]

Questa caratteristica ha sicuramente aiutato la diffusione del client a scapito di Azureus (oggi Vuze) che indubbiamente ha maggiori opzioni di utilizzo ma consuma una quantità di memoria maggiore, essendo scritto in Java.

Note[modifica | modifica wikitesto]

  1. ^ (EN) uTorrent is the Most Used BitTorrent Client By Far * TorrentFreak, su torrentfreak.com. URL consultato l'8 luglio 2021.
  2. ^ Slyck News - uTorrent Sign Six Month PeerFactor Agreement, su web.archive.org, 15 dicembre 2018. URL consultato l'8 luglio 2021 (archiviato dall'url originale il 15 dicembre 2018).
  3. ^ p2pnet.net - the original daily p2p and digital media news site » Blog Archive » Bizarre uTorrent, PeerFactor deal, su web.archive.org, 20 ottobre 2007. URL consultato l'8 luglio 2021 (archiviato dall'url originale il 20 ottobre 2007).
  4. ^ μTorrent 1.8.5 released — Forums — μTorrent — The Lightweight and Efficient BitTorrent Client, su forum.utorrent.com.
  5. ^ µTorrent - The lightweight and efficient BitTorrent client - FAQ, su web.archive.org, 19 giugno 2008. URL consultato l'8 luglio 2021 (archiviato dall'url originale il 19 giugno 2008).

Voci correlate[modifica | modifica wikitesto]

Altri progetti[modifica | modifica wikitesto]

Collegamenti esterni[modifica | modifica wikitesto]